M&M's were offered in dark chocolate varieties (regular and Peanut) for the first time after a string of Addams Family M&M's commercials. M&M's World London. In May 2004, M&M's ran a Shrek 2 promotion to tie in with the film's release. M&M's were offered "ogre-sized" (65% larger) in swamp/ogre colors.

Meat (pork, goose, duck, chicken, game birds, rabbit), salt, fat Media: Rillettes Rillettes ( / r ɪ ˈ l ɛ t s , r i ˈ j ɛ t / , also UK : / ˈ r iː j ɛ t / , French: [ʁijɛt] ) is a preservation method similar to confit where meat is seasoned then submerged in fat and cooked slowly over the course of several hours (4 to 10 hours). The mallard duck (Anas platyrhynchus), also known as the "Pateros duck", is often used to make balut. [2] [3] Balut is a renowned dish due to its different developmental stages; some people prefer it when the duck embryo is still largely liquid, while others prefer it when it is more mature and has a chewier texture.
